Alarm Setpoints

Use Rack Configuration Software to set alert levels for each value measured by the monitor and Danger setpoints for any two of the values measured by the monitor. Alarms are adjustable from 0 to 100% of full-scale for each measured value. However, when the full-scale range exceeds the range of the transducer, the range of the transducer will limit the setpoint.

Accuracy of alarm setpoints

Within 0.13% of the desired value

Description

The Bently Nevada™ 3500/40M Proximitor Monitor is a four-channel monitoring module designed to accept input signals from Bently Nevada proximity transducers. It conditions these input signals to support a variety of vibration and position measurements, then compares the processed signals against user‑configurable alarm thresholds.
Depending on its configuration, each channel typically conditions the input signal to generate various measured parameters referred to as static values. Alert setpoints can be configured for each active static value, while danger setpoints may be assigned to any two of the active static values.

Measurement Functions:

The Bently Nevada3500/40MProximitor Monitor functions as a four-channel signal processing module that accepts proximity transducer inputs, conditions vibration and position signals, and compares them with user-programmable alarm setpoints. It enables configurable measurement of radial vibration, thrust position, eccentricity, and REBAM, while providing buffered outputs, LED status indication, and machinery protection through continuous monitoring and alarm generation.

  • Machinery protection through continuous comparison of monitored parameters against configured alarm setpoints to initiate alarm actions
  • Provision of critical machine operating data for operations and maintenance personnel
  • Radial vibration
  • Thrust position
  • Eccentricity
  • Differential expansion
  • REBAM
